3.2 Software
The solution is built on layers of software and hardware. Each component provides a key piece of the puzzle.
3.2.1 Software components
The solution presented in this paper uses the following software:
VMware Horizon
®
7.6
VMware vSphere hypervisor 6.7
VMware vSphere management
Login VSI
®
(for simulating real-world VDI workloads)
Microsoft Windows Server
®
2016 and Windows 10
All software components were updated to the most currently available patch level for the tests.
3.2.2 VMware vSphere host
VMware vSphere is the top enterprise virtualization platform used for building VDI and cloud infrastructures.
VMware vSphere includes three major layers: virtualization, management, and interface. The virtualization
layer includes infrastructure and application services. The management layer is central for configuring,
provisioning, and managing virtualized environments. The interface layer includes the vSphere client and the
vSphere web client.
Throughout the solution, all VMware and Microsoft best practices and prerequisites for core services are
adhered to (for example, NTP, DNS, and Microsoft Active Directory
®
). The vCenter servers used in the
solution are VMware vCenter Server Appliances v6.7. All hosts were running vSphere 6.7.
3.2.3 VMware Horizon 7.6
The VDI management platform used was VMware Horizon 7.6 with linked clones. Horizon allows a number of
different cloning options, as well as managing discrete desktops. It is designed to scale to large numbers of
end-points in a single interface and provide consistency and manageability in large environments.
Linked clones were chosen for their management and small footprint. This is a very commonly used
configuration because of its efficiencies and ease of use.
